On 26SEPT17 Delta changed the MQD AMEX exempt requirements. $25,000 only exempts you to Platinum or lower. $250,000 spend needed across ALL the DL AMEX cards you hold (personal and business in your name) for Diamond exemption for 2019 elite year.

If you accumulate 150,000 MQMs in 2018, but only achieve Platinum status for 2019 because you do not meet the MQD amount for Diamond and do not spend $250,000 on a Skymiles Amex, will you receive 75,000 rollover MQMs for 2019?
I ask because I rolled over 60,000 MQMs into 2018. If I keep putting substantial spend on my Amex cards, I'll go well over 125,000 in MQMs this year too, but I won't come close to making Diamond with the new rules.
